Valor MBB Rebounds with Dominant Win over Avila

The Basics

Score: Evangel 90, Avila 66

Location: Springfield, Mo. (Ashcroft Center)

Records: Evangel (5-4, 4-1); Avila (2-5, 1-4)

Box Score 

SPRINGFIELD, Mo. -- Valor Men's Basketball hosted the Avila Eagles on Wednesday (Dec. 6) evening, looking to rebound after a tough loss on a late basket last Saturday to McPherson. After a narrow first half, Evangel brought energy coming out of halftime, scoring 43 points and holding Avila to just 24 points in the final half, coasting to a 90-66 victory in the Ashcroft Center.

Avila came out the gates hot, using a 10-2 run to quickly get ahead of the Valor. The Eagles were able to get ahead by nine with 16:16 remaining in the first half, Avila's largest lead of the evening. A three by Manrique Alvarado helped wake the Valor offense up, as it opened up a 12-3 run for Evangel to tie the game, 16-16. Once the Valor captured the lead on a Bryce Hunt and-one dunk, 30-27, Evangel never looked back in the first half. A three by Alvarado helped Evangel take an 11 point lead with 3:17 remaining in the half. Avila would fight back in the quarter to push the Valor lead down to just five points, heading into the halftime break, 47-42.

The Eagles were able to retake the lead in the second half, 52-51, but 11 minutes and seven seconds of no field goal makes for Avila hurt their chances to keep their lead. Evangel used that 11:07 to go on a 31-4 run, taking a 85-56 run, as multiple Valor athletes recorded makes in the run. A free throw by Josh Mason with 3:00 minutes left gave Evangel their largest lead of the evening, 90-60, as the Valor were able to cruise to a 90-66 win over the Eagles at home.

QUOTABLE 

"I didn't think we played with much energy in the first half. We regrouped at halftime and came out much better in the second half," head coach Bert Capel stated. "We need that type of energy in both halves moving forward." 

NOTABLE 

  • Manrique Alvarado scored 15 points to lead Evangel in the win on Wednesday.

  • Jace Coffie (12 pts.), Bryce Hunt (11 pts.), Josh Mason, Stephen Salvi, and Josh Pritchett (10 pts.) rounded out double digit scoring on Wednesday.

  • Pritchett led Evangel with seven rebounds.

  • Coffie led the Valor with five assists.

  • Evangel shot 57.1 percent from the floor, their highest mark of the season.
